Dive into the thrilling world of espionage and intrigue with Lukasz Targosz's latest album, "Spy/Master." Released on May 19, 2023, under Kayax Distribution, this captivating soundtrack spans a concise yet intense 67 minutes, immersing you in a tapestry of suspenseful compositions. Targosz, known for his evocative and dynamic scores, crafts a sonic landscape that perfectly complements the high-stakes world of spies and masterminds.
From the opening notes of "I am Spy - Opening Titles" to the dramatic crescendo of "Leaving Europe," each track is a masterclass in building tension and atmosphere. The album's title track, "Spy/Master," sets the tone with its enigmatic melody, while tracks like "Godeanu's Secret" and "Carmen's Rendez Vous With KGB" delve into the shadowy dealings of covert operations. The haunting "Ingrid's Theme" and the poignant "Godeanu's Family Theme" add depth and humanity to the narrative, showcasing Targosz's ability to evoke a range of emotions.
The album's standout moments include the intense "Embassy Attack" and the suspenseful "Chasing Little Yellow Car," which highlight Targosz's knack for creating pulse-pounding action sequences. Meanwhile, tracks like "Requiem For A Friend" and "The Wife" offer moments of reflection and melancholy, providing a stark contrast to the album's more adrenaline-fueled moments.
